If the coil is getting voltage and not discharging the ballast (to the plugs) something is up with the exciter circuitry which leads to the CDI. How about the spades that connect to either coil?
Check all wiring to the coil, at least try the coils in another known running bike (and the CDI as well). Check ignition to make sure the circuit is recognizing that it's on.
At least that's where I would start for no-spark.

Right, just the 2 orange wires should be hot since the 400 sparks 1 and 4, and 2 and 3, at the same time (I think thats the order).
Check the pickup then start working back on the connections. The signal coil should have a resistance between 80 and 120 ohms on the brown and black-blue wire on the harness.
